So, I decided to make a school themed card for the new Papertrey Paperdolls Challenge #17 hosted by Lisa V.  The challenge she issued was to make a card based on Dawn McVey's card and to use any new products from last month's Papertrey release.

Here's my card:



It's hard to see but I used the Book Print Impression plate on the aqua piece and the canvas impression plate on the red scalloped piece.

Supplies (all PTI unless noted)
Stamps:  Schooltime
Paper: Library Ledger Patterned Paper, Aqua Mist, Pure Poppy, Kraft, Ivory
Ink: Aqua Mist, Pure Poppy, Tea Dye Duo
Other:  Mat Stack 3 Die, Book Print Impression Plate, Canvas Impression Plate, Circle Punch, Lemon Tart Saddle Stitch Ribbon, Fiskars Border Punch
